#A2678F Color
#A2678F is rgb(162, 103, 143) in RGB, hsl(319, 24%, 52%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 36%, 12%, 36%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Antique Fuchsia (#915C83),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.5.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#A2678F Channel Values
How #A2678F bre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 162 · G 103 · B 143 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 319° · S 24% · L 52%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 319° · S 36% · V 64%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 36% · Y 12% · K 36%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 4.31:1 vs white · 4.87: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#A2678F background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#A2678F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#A2678F?
#A2678F is a mid-tone pink — rgb(162, 103, 143) in RGB and hsl(319, 24%, 52%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Antique Fuchsia (#915C83),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.5.
What is the RGB value of #A2678F?
#A2678F is rgb(162, 103, 143) — red 162, green 103, and blue 143 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#A2678F?
#A2678F conver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 36%, 12%, 36%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#A2678F be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#A2678F scores 4.31:1 against white and 4.87: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#A2678F as a CSS color keyword?
No. #A2678F is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is palevioletred (#DB7093) at a CIE76 distance of 23.18, which is visibly different.
